Overview

Luca Fanucci is affiliated with the University of Pisa in Italy and has contributed extensively to research in computer science and engineering. Their work spans various subfields including electrical and electronic engineering, artificial intelligence, aerospace engineering, computer vision and pattern recognition, and hardware and architecture.

The scientist's research topics cover a broad range of areas with a focus on security and technology in aerospace and electronics. Notable topics include cryptographic implementations and security, chaos-based image and signal encryption, spacecraft design and technology, CCD and CMOS imaging sensors, space technology and applications, physical unclonable functions (PUFs) and hardware security, as well as radiation effects in electronics.
